Management Commentary
During the accompanying the previous quarter earnings call, Arch Capital leadership emphasized that the quarter’s results are a reflection of the firm’s conservative underwriting framework, which has helped it navigate volatile market conditions in the insurance and reinsurance space. Management noted that strong demand for specialty reinsurance coverage, particularly for property and casualty lines, drove a large share of the quarter’s revenue growth, as commercial clients continued to prioritize risk mitigation amid elevated global risk awareness. Leadership also acknowledged that mild inflationary pressures on claims adjustment costs created minor headwinds during the period, but that these impacts were offset by targeted pricing adjustments and operational efficiency gains. No specific new operational initiatives were announced during the call, with management noting that the firm would continue executing on its existing long-term strategy focused on profitable growth rather than market share expansion at the cost of margin stability.

Forward Guidance
Arch Capital provided tentative, conditional forward outlook commentary alongside its the previous quarter results, avoiding concrete performance commitments in line with industry standard practice. The company noted that it may see continued growth opportunities in high-margin specialty lines including cyber risk insurance and climate-related catastrophe coverage in upcoming periods, but flagged potential headwinds that could impact performance. These headwinds include a potential rise in catastrophic weather events in high-exposure geographies, increased competition in core reinsurance markets that could put downward pressure on pricing, and broader macroeconomic volatility that may impact demand for certain insurance products from small and medium-sized commercial clients. Management confirmed that the firm would maintain its conservative capital allocation strategy to preserve balance sheet strength, regardless of near-term market fluctuations.

Market Reaction
Following the release of ACGL’s the previous quarter earnings, the stock saw near-average trading volume in recent sessions, with share price movements aligned with broader moves in the property and casualty insurance sector. Analyst reactions to the results have been largely mixed to positive, with many market observers highlighting the company’s consistent underwriting profitability as a key differentiator relative to some peer firms that reported higher loss volatility for the same quarter. Some analysts have noted that the reported revenue figures were at the lower end of their projected ranges, prompting questions about the pace of future premium growth amid increasing market competition from new entrants in the specialty reinsurance space. No major adjustments to analyst coverage ratings for ACGL were announced in the immediate aftermath of the earnings release, per available market data.
